Understanding Live Shopping in Media-Entertainment

Live shopping blends live video streaming with direct product purchasing, creating engaging, interactive sessions. Unlike traditional online shopping or pre-recorded videos, live shopping drives immediacy, excitement, and real-time decision-making. For media-entertainment companies, this is a way to transform how audiences interact with content, such as exclusive merchandise tied to shows, books, or digital subscriptions.

The challenge for frontend developers is integrating these dynamic elements into existing platforms like Magento, without compromising site performance or user experience. Innovation here means experimentation—trying different UI patterns, testing interactive widgets, and incorporating emerging technologies like WebRTC or low-latency streaming.

Why Frontend Developers Matter in Live Shopping Innovation

Frontend developers build the user-facing parts of live shopping. That includes the video player, chat interface, product overlays, and checkout flow. Your work determines if customers stay engaged or bounce away.

The frontend must support:

  • Smooth video playback without buffering
  • Responsive chat and interaction components
  • Real-time product updates and inventory checks
  • Secure, fast payment integration

Keep in mind: Media-entertainment audiences expect rich storytelling combined with shopping. Your code should support storytelling elements like countdowns, polls, or behind-the-scenes content, not just buttons.

Step 2: Set Up Your Magento Environment for Live Shopping

Magento is powerful but can be complex. Here’s how to prepare it:

  1. Backup and staging: Always work on a staging environment to avoid breaking your live store.
  2. Install necessary extensions: Look for Magento extensions that support video embedding and live chat. Some platforms offer dedicated Magento modules.
  3. Optimize performance: Live shopping sessions can spike traffic. Use caching wisely and consider a CDN for video delivery.
  4. API integration: Prepare to connect Magento’s product catalog with your live shopping software via APIs. This keeps product info current during streams.

Edge case: If your Magento version is heavily customized, API conflicts may arise. Test incrementally after each integration step.

Step 3: Build the Frontend Components for Engagement

Your focus areas on the frontend include:

  • Video Player: Embed a player with low latency and adaptive streaming. Use HTML5 video with fallback options.
  • Product Display: Show product cards dynamically near the video. These should update in real-time with availability.
  • Interactive Elements: Implement chat, Q&A, polls, and countdown timers. These keep viewers involved.
  • Buy Now Button: Make purchase easy without leaving the stream. Use modal windows or side panels connected to Magento’s cart API.

Here’s a simple code snippet example for embedding a live video player:

<video id="liveStream" controls autoplay muted playsinline>
  <source src="https://example-live-stream-url" type="application/x-mpegURL" />
  Your browser does not support the video tag.
</video>

For chat and real-time interaction, WebSocket or services like Firebase can be used to keep messages flowing instantly.

Tip: Avoid heavy JavaScript libraries that slow down the site, especially on mobile. Performance impacts engagement directly.

live shopping experiences vs traditional approaches in media-entertainment?

Traditional approaches in media-entertainment focus on static advertising and standalone e-commerce pages. Live shopping integrates these with real-time audience interaction and content-driven sales. This approach increases immediacy and emotional connection, which static pages lack. For example, a publishing company can showcase a book live with author Q&A, encouraging instant purchases rather than waiting for readers to browse later.

The downside is that live shopping requires more technical setup and continuous monitoring, unlike simpler, traditional e-commerce.

live shopping experiences strategies for media-entertainment businesses?

Successful live shopping strategies in media-entertainment include:

  • Aligning product launches with content releases (e.g., debuting a book during a live reading)
  • Using influencers or authors as hosts to deepen audience trust
  • Incorporating polls and quizzes to increase engagement
  • Timing sessions for when audiences are most active, like evenings or weekends

Remember, innovation also means experimenting with emerging technologies like AR try-ons or personalized recommendations during streams.
